Я планирую перейти на платформу Mac в качестве основного компьютера разработчика - я занимаюсь разработкой Python с полным стеком. У меня 5 лет MacBook Air в качестве персонального компьютера, поэтому я в целом знаком с ОС.

После прочтения некоторых статей (в том числе и этой), похоже, что многие люди, хотя и используют Mac OS X, устанавливают Ubuntu на виртуальный ПК с Parallel Desktop и фактически проводят там разработку.

Я хотел бы, чтобы моя среда разработки оставалась родной, если это возможно. В настоящее время я использую рабочий стол Linux, и моя производительность довольно приличная. Последнее, что я хочу - это перейти на хорошую портативную платформу, но моя производительность значительно падает.

Так сложно / невозможно иметь среду разработки на родном Mac OS X?

1 ответ1

1

Я новичок в Python + Mac/OSX. Вот мои два цента - OSX довольно хорошо поддерживается для разработки на Python. Хитрость заключается в том, чтобы сначала установить Homebrew, а затем установить последние версии Python 2.7.x или 3.x. Я не стал бы беспокоиться о нативной установке Python. После этого у вас не должно возникнуть никаких проблем при разработке, отладке и тестировании логики вашего приложения.

Что касается IDE - PyCharm, Atom, Sublime Text, Vi, Emacs все достаточно хорошо поддерживаются в OSX

Вам, конечно, придется установить Ubuntu или целевой дистрибутив Linux для развертывания на виртуальной машине, чтобы отладить производственные проблемы.

Всё ещё ищете ответ? Посмотрите другие вопросы с метками .